Analysis

Western Europe recorded 163,047 1000 USD for green garlic — gross production value in 2024.

The figure is down 1.8% on the previous year and up 61.0% over ten years.

Over the whole period, green garlic — gross production value in Western Europe peaked at 343,533 1000 USD in 1983 and was at its lowest, 93,806 1000 USD, in 2012.

Western Europe ranks 21st of 27 groups on this measure, in the bottom qu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 64 years of available data.

The domain provides detailed data on the value of agricultural production that is calculated by the agricultural production data and the price data at farm gate. Thus, the value of production measures the agricultural production in monetary terms at the farm gate level.
